linux开机自启

2022-01-10 16:31:32

方法一:(rc.local)

ps: 该配置文件会在用户登陆之前读取,这个文件中写入了什么命令,在每次系统启动时都会执行一次

chmod +x /etc/rc.d/rc.local

新建命令文件 /usr/local/script/autostart.sh是你的脚本路径,给予执行权限

chmod +x /usr/local/script/autostart.sh
# 打开/etc/rc.d/rc.local文件,在末尾增加如下内容
/usr/local/script/autostart.sh

脚本内容,列如

#!/bin/sh
echo "starting..."
nohup /www/xxx/frp/frpc -c /www/xxx/frp/frpc.ini > /dev/null 2>&1 &

方法二 service

新建文件 比如禅道开机启动 更多参数请看: 1 2

vim /lib/systemd/system/zentao.service

# 内容
[Unit]
Description=zentao
After=network.target

[Service]
Type=forking
ExecStart=/opt/zbox/zbox start
ExecReload=/opt/zbox/zbox restart
ExecStop=/opt/zbox/zbox stop
PrivateTmp=true

[Install]
WantedBy=multi-user.target
本文由"putyy"原创,转载无需和我联系,但请注明来自putyy
您的浏览器不支持canvas标签,请您更换浏览器